| Moon gas could meet Earth's future energy demands |
|

"When compared to the Earth the Moon has a tremendous amount of helium 3,. Just 25 tonnes of helium, which can be transported on a space shuttle, is enough to provide electricity for the US for one full year,"
Hindustan
Times
